Patrick taught about 1 month ago

During a guitar lesson, a learner, who lives in Tallahassee, focused on G major scale positions, emphasizing finger placement and legato playing. They also practiced the Ramanza, concentrating on cadence and barre techniques. For continued practice, mental mapping exercises for notes in the second position were assigned, along with a chart on intervals for review.

Nick J taught about 1 month ago

During a guitar lesson, Nick and his student concentrated on rhythm guitar, specifically locking in with a click track and internalizing the pulse, even during silent intervals. They also dedicated time to a chord progression (G, E minor, D, C, F, G, A minor) to enhance changes and transitions. For practice, the individual was tasked with using the gap click, both hands, and their guitar, and refining the chord progression at 60 bpm for clean changes. Tallahassee’s Guitar Culture - Guitar Types, Genres, and Popular Performance Spots

Tallahassee, Florida, stands as a city where music and community intersect in meaningful ways, offering an inspiring atmosphere for learning and playing guitar. The city’s musical landscape is not just shaped by its historical ties or academic institutions, but also by the dedication of local venues and organisations that nurture talent at every level.

Guitar learners in Tallahassee benefit from a music scene that’s both vibrant and welcoming. With roots reaching into genres like blues, jazz, folk, and punk, the city’s diverse musical history creates a rich context in which guitarists can find inspiration. Florida State University’s College of Music and local arts initiatives add to the city’s strong creative energy, while neighbourhood festivals and community gatherings frequently include live music featuring guitarists.

A unique feature of Tallahassee is its accessible performance opportunities. The Blue Tavern, for example, is known for its open mics and eclectic shows, making it an ideal stage for emerging and seasoned guitarists to practice and connect with audiences. House of Music offers regular talent nights that draw musicians from various backgrounds, promoting genres from classic rock to indie folk. Meanwhile, 926 Bar and Grill is recognised for its inclusive events and support for local artists, and the Railroad Square Art District, especially during the popular First Fridays, transforms into a haven for street performers and guitar players alike.

Guitar enthusiasts in Tallahassee enjoy playing a variety of guitars that suit the broad range of local musical tastes:

  • Acoustic Guitar: Ideal for folk, country, and blues, acoustic guitar performances often take place in intimate venues like local coffee shops and community events.
  • Electric Guitar: Popular in rock, indie, punk, and jazz scenes.
  • Classical Guitar: With ties to formal music education and classical concerts, this nylon-string guitar features in recitals and music schools across the city.
  • Bass Guitar: Essential for jazz, funk, and rock bands, the bass guitar anchors the rhythm sections in many local group gigs and jam sessions.
  • Twelve-string Guitar: Known for a rich and layered sound, it’s often heard in folk and classic rock performances during special local events.
